Our position

We quote a fixed fee against a written scope before any work begins, specifically so there are no surprises at invoice time. If we have not delivered what the approved proposal said we would, we put it right or we refund you. The rest of this page is how that works in practice.

Before work starts

You may cancel at any point before work commences for a full refund of anything paid, with no fee. Approving a proposal is not a commitment you cannot withdraw from.

Projects in progress

If you cancel after work has started you are charged for work completed to that point, calculated against the milestones in your approved proposal, and refunded the balance. You receive a written summary of what was completed and any deliverables produced to that stage.

Completed work

If a completed engagement does not match the scope in your approved proposal, tell us within 14 days of handover. We will first correct the shortfall at no additional cost. If we cannot bring the work in line with the agreed scope, we refund the portion of the fee attributable to the undelivered element.

We do not refund work delivered as scoped where you have simply changed your mind, nor issues arising from changes made to your systems or code by you or a third party after handover.

Monthly retainers

Retainers may be cancelled by either party with 30 days' written notice. The current month is not refunded, as capacity is reserved and monitoring is already running. No further months are billed after the notice period ends.

Diagnostic and assessment work

Health checks, audits and discovery are billed for the assessment, not for a particular finding. If an audit concludes your systems are in good shape, that is a valid result and the fee stands — we tell you before starting that this is a possible outcome.

How refunds are issued

Approved refunds return to the original payment method within 5–10 business days. Card refunds are processed through Clover and the timing of appearance on your statement depends on your bank. ACH refunds are returned to the originating account.
